TUNING FORK LIVE
Episode 36: ruangrupa
Saturday, September 17, 2022, 2:30 ET
Meet the collaborative Indonesian-based collective that curated 2022’s experimental Documenta 15, Kassel, Germany. They have been under critical fire from the German and European media for supposed “Anti-Semitic” aspects of the exhibition. This has severely threatened future Documentas.
Image: ruangrupa, 2019, Ajeng Nurul Aini, farid rakun, Iswanto Hartono, Mirwan Andan, Indra Ameng, Ade Darmawan, Daniella Fitria Praptono, Julia Sarisetiati, Reza Afisina, Photo: Gudskul / Jin Panji

Culture Declares Emergency (CDE) is a growing movement of individuals and organizations involved in arts and culture who are declaring a climate and ecological emergency. This means truth-telling, care-taking, and change-making. Cultural Activism International Project joined CDE in this declaration in the fall of 2023 and will host the first CDE Hubs meeting within an online public forum. “Following Harry” is an intimate documentary film that follows 96-year-old civil rights icon Harry Belafonte as he continues his mission of social justice. The film explores Belafonte’s work with young activists, his thoughts on the current state of race relations in America, and his vision for the future. This inspiring portrait of a cultural and civil rights icon weaves together moments of activism and personal reflection, showcasing the impact of Belafonte’s legacy.
